What is the average price of a house in Monk Fryston and Hillam?

The average price for a house in Monk Fryston and Hillam is £330k, costing on average £307 per sqft.

Average prices of houses by bedroom count are: £218k for a two-bedroom, £285k for a three-bedroom, £423k for a four-bedroom, and £723k for a five-bedroom.

What share of houses in Monk Fryston and Hillam feature gardens and parking?

In Monk Fryston and Hillam, 94% of houses have a garden and 94% include parking.

What is the breakdown of property types in Monk Fryston and Hillam?

The housing mix in Monk Fryston and Hillam is 32% detached, 42% semi-detached, 13% terraced, and 12% other.

What is the average price of a flat in Monk Fryston and Hillam?

The average price for a flat in Monk Fryston and Hillam is £133k, costing on average £197 per sqft.

Average prices of flats by bedroom count are: £103k for a one-bedroom, £151k for a two-bedroom, N/A for a three-bedroom, and N/A for a four-bedroom.

What share of flats in Monk Fryston and Hillam feature balconies and parking?

In Monk Fryston and Hillam, 27% of flats have a balcony and 82% include parking.

What is the breakdown of lease types in Monk Fryston and Hillam?

The leasing mix in Monk Fryston and Hillam is 91% leasehold and 9% freehold.
